0 Posts
Thanks alot for this info!
just went outside, turned ignition on pressed key fob, opened up the keypad typed 7 turned ignition off and now its got a loud beep to it. gna play around with a few other settings, btw mine isnt a STI its a 2005 blobeye gx so still works
